1. Hygiene & Contamination Control
The biggest flaw of traditional open jars is the "double-dipping" problem. Fingers introduce bacteria, degrading the formula.
- The Problem: 60% of consumers worry about hygiene when using jar packaging.
- The Solution: Airless Pump Jars2.
- These jars dispense a precise dose without air exposure or finger contact.
- Ideal for active ingredients (Vitamin C, Retinol) that oxidize easily.
2. The "Seal of Safety": Air-Tightness
A jar that doesn't seal properly leads to Product Dry-Out and Leakage during shipping. The secret lies in the Liner (Gasket).
We equip every Bamboo Lid3 with a medical-grade PE foam or silicone liner. This creates a compression seal against the glass rim, passing the -0.06MPa Vacuum Leak Test.
| Seal Type | Pros | Best For |
|---|---|---|
| PE Foam Liner | Cost-effective, good seal | General Creams |
| Pressure Sensitive | Adheres to rim, tamper-evident | E-commerce Shipping |
| Pull-Tab Disc | Premium feel, hygienic barrier | Luxury Masks/Balms |
3. Ergonomics: The "Grip Factor"
Have you ever tried to open a slippery jar with wet hands? It's frustrating. Ergonomics directly impacts the daily user experience.
- Size Matters: A jar diameter of 60-70mm is the "Golden Ratio" for a comfortable palm grip.
- Texture: Our Matte Bamboo Finish4 provides natural friction, making it easier to open than slippery polished plastic, even in a steamy bathroom.

4. Weight & Perceived Value
Weight is a psychological proxy for quality. A lightweight jar feels "cheap."
- Strategy: We use Heavy-Wall Glass or Double-Wall Bamboo structures.
- Result: The added weight gives a "luxury anchor" effect, justifying a higher retail price point.
According to Mintel's Packaging Trends5, consumers associate weight and natural textures (like wood/glass) with premium, clean beauty formulations.
